I have just returned from a wonderful week's holiday in Italy. The food, the company and even the weather was perfect so coming home was a little difficult, except that I always look forward to a proper cup of tea. We certainly drank a lot of tea while we were in Italy, but somehow it just doesn't taste the same as when at home.
The difference has to be attributed to different tea and certainly to different water but one thing that always surprises me, the different ways of making tea. My absolute worst encounter with making bad tea is the cup of hot water with a tea bag sitting alongside in the saucer; there is no way I will even consider drinking tea made that way.
So what is the best way to the perfect cuppa? Here are three opinions, and believe me there are plenty more to choose from.
